  • Sound Walls - the Science of Reading!

    Funded Dec 6, 2021

    Thank you so much for your generous donations. I strongly believe that the sound wall will be the key to helping my students figure out the code for reading and writing words. For my students, that are still grappling with letter-sound correlation, finding words like the, this, and what on the word wall can be tedious. The sounds that they hear at the beginning of the word do not correlate with the letter where they find these words. Teaching students to observe and focus on the formation of their mouths makes more sense. I can't wait to unveil the sound wall after the break and see the impact it has on my student's reading and writing development. Again, I thank you for your support.”

I am excited to join the PS 142 community this year teaching a group of 2nd and 3rd grade students who all have IEP's (individualized education plans) Each of my students has a learning disability and has had many failures in their short educational carriers before entering my classroom. As a team, my students and I, have worked tirelessly to build a STRONG learning community where everyone is a key member of the team, respects and encourages one another, and is seen for their strengths and not their challenges. Watching my students blossom into confident learners and role models in our school has been an honor. It is so wonderful to be back in-person with students this year. We greatly appreciate your helping ensuring we have the right tools to be successful learners and reduce barriers.
